Meyer Schapiro, “Style” in Aesthetics Today, ed. Morris Philipson (Chicago, 1953).
Schapiro’s essay, “Style,” deals with the much broader relationship between style and its cultural history. His overall claim seems to be that the content of art functions as part of a “dominant set of beliefs, ideas, and interests [that are] supported by institutions and the forms of everyday life,” and that these in turn shape what we know as the common style. However, he also mentions many specialized theories dissecting the development and organization of style through time, and yet these do not distract the reader from the controlling theme in that they serve to support the idea that there are many parts to a whole. As a reader, I came to the conclusion that it is in fact very difficult to systemize style in one or a few formulas, and that despite a complicated understanding of all the avenues of dissection, Schapiro did achieve his greater claim through the individual representation and combined confusion of its many parts.
To the art historian, “style,” is important in determining the date, period, and/or origin of an artwork, and in doing so involves some mode of measurement and recognition of universally understood system of forms. This also brings to mind the stressed importance on the style-dependent value of a work of art. Here, the style surrounding the artist and his/her work involves the culture(s) existing within it. Thus, the style of an art is directly related to its value and importance in the art world.
Although classical styles are thought to be more boundary-specific than more modern ones, and thus easier to recognize and classify, we can’t ignore their fluidity into other surrounding styles not just of their time period, but also well into the modern forms of art. Traditionally, “style” may have been period/time-specific and culture-specific, but that is within a limited range of study. Contemporary styles and art attest to a less rigid and transverse definition of style. The lines between periods and different styles are characteristically less distinct, blending and continuing throughout the spectrum of time and place. However, many times history plays a significant role in its conception and understanding. Only with time and some distance from past styles can one observe the similarities and differences of the old and the new forms of style, and that is why it isn’t easy to predict a future style in exaction.
In light of the diverse theories to define style, Schapiro offers a broad, more stable criteria, and that is in looking at three aspects of art: form elements/motives, form relationships, and qualities or “expressions.” If works of art share these aspects, they also share a common language and “internal order” that connects them to a certain style. The purpose of Schapiro’s essay for the art historian concerns its future. I think he is calling for a break from traditional methods of investigating and determining style for value purposes. Since individual “freedom of choice” and modern culture permits a greater mix of styles, the older systems of defining specific styles become obsolete. It may however, be very difficult to change something that has been so ingrained into the institutional norm of academic minds especially when it concerns the more historical styles of the past, and the almost-universally understood values placed on each. “Value” is so important in this society that to “modernize” mindsets about its relationship to style would be a long road in taking to the future.
